About Patrick Champion-Arnaud
Patrick Champion-Arnaud is a scholar working on Molecular Biology, Genetics, Ecology, Evolution, Behavior and Systematics, Ecology and Oncology, having authored 17 papers that have together received 951 indexed citations. Recurring topics across this work include RNA Research and Splicing (4 papers), RNA and protein synthesis mechanisms (4 papers), Virus-based gene therapy research (4 papers), Fibroblast Growth Factor Research (3 papers), PI3K/AKT/mTOR signaling in cancer (3 papers), RNA modifications and cancer (3 papers), Vibrio bacteria research studies (2 papers) and Cancer-related gene regulation (2 papers). The work is most often cited by research in Molecular Biology (767 citations), Genetics (298 citations), Cell Biology (132 citations), Oncology (98 citations) and Immunology and Allergy (22 citations). Patrick Champion-Arnaud has collaborated with scholars based in France and United States. Frequent co-authors include Robin Reed, Richard Breathnach, Marie-Claude Gesnel, Emmanuelle Gilbert, Elisabeth Houssaint, Yan Chérel, Gilliane Chadeuf, Anna Salvetti, Philippe Moullier and Jacques David-Ameline. Their work appears in journals such as Molecular and Cellular Biology, Proceedings of the National Academy of Sciences, Vaccine, Human Gene Therapy and Cytokine.
